ROY IKADA

Roy Ikada began his teaching career at Wilson High School 19 years ago. He has taught courses in Computer Application, Keyboarding/Computer and Web Page Creation. Besides his work in the classrooms, Roy briefly coached volleyball at Wilson and was the assistant golf coach before taking the head golf coaching position. Roy has coached the Men's Golf team for five years, leading to many successful seasons. According to Coach Mike Clopton, Roy is a very organized, quiet person who just loves golf. What else do we remember about Roy? Mr. Ikada is that teacher who stands outside of his door before class starts and greets each student as they walk into class. "As each student walks in, Roy chats with them or simply says hello to them by name," adds Erica Meyers, WHS Business Manager. This kind of teaching will be missed!
